We are looking for an experienced and passionate .NET Developer to join our team in Dubai. The ideal candidate will be responsible for designing, developing, testing, and maintaining scalable web and enterprise applications using Microsoft .NET technologies
Key Responsibilities
- Develop, test, and maintain applications using .NET Framework and .NET Core/.NET 8.
- Build and consume RESTful APIs and web services.
- Collaborate with business analysts, designers, and other developers to deliver high-quality solutions.
- Write clean, efficient, and maintainable code following best practices.
- Troubleshoot, debug, and optimize application performance.
- Participate in code reviews and technical discussions.
- Work with databases to design and optimize queries, stored procedures, and data models.
- Support application deployment and production environments.
- 3–7 years of experience in .NET application development.
- Strong knowledge of C#, ASP.NET MVC, ASP.NET Core, and Web API.
- Experience with Entity Framework and LINQ.
- Strong knowledge of SQL Server and database design.
- Familiarity with front-end technologies such as HTML, CSS, JavaScript, and Angular or React.
- Experience with Git version control.
- Understanding of Agile/Scrum development methodologies.
- Good communication skills in English.
Skills: ************* core,.net core,.net